From ClockGameJohn at golden-road.net (http://\"http://www.golden-road.net/index.php?topic=9382.0\"):
I understand that "Barker's Bargain Bar" has been disassembled and is no longer backstage in storage.
Reportedly, there is at least one other game on the retirement list, and several others potentially on deck.
We'll let you know what's next!
Incidentally, a few weeks ago, Buy or Sell was also retired (http://\"http://www.golden-road.net/index.php?topic=9134.msg130801#msg130801\").
